Supply deal for VSDs
ABB has signed a deal with Nuaire to supply variable speed drives for its range of fans.

ABB wins $20m marine order
ABB has won an order worth $20m ((£12.5m) to provide complete power systems, drilling drive and propulsion systems for a new deep water drilling rig to be built by Daewoo Shipbuilding and Marine Engineering (DSME) at its shipyard in South Korea. ABB to supply drives for major North West water project
ABB has won a contract to supply two medium voltage drives to a water project that will form a vital part of the water supply system for the North West of England. 
Versatile tiny drives launched
Additional EMC filtering options, configurable analogue inputs and enhanced fieldbus connectivity are among the many new features that have been added to the latest M-MAX variable speed drives from Eaton's Electrical Sector, which are available with ratings up to 7.5kW.
